АнглийскийФранцузскийИспанский

Значок OnWorks

aemeasure - Интернет в облаке

Запустите aemeasure в бесплатном хостинг-провайдере OnWorks через Ubuntu Online, Fedora Online, онлайн-эмулятор Windows или онлайн-эмулятор MAC OS

Это команда aemeasure, которую можно запустить в бесплатном хостинг-провайдере OnWorks, используя одну из наших многочисленных бесплатных онлайн-рабочих станций, таких как Ubuntu Online, Fedora Online, онлайн-эмулятор Windows или онлайн-эмулятор MAC OS.

ПРОГРАММА:

ИМЯ


aemeasure - простые метрики файлов

СИНТАКСИС


измерить [ вводить [ Outfile ]]

ОПИСАНИЕ


Команда измерить используется для измерения нескольких очень простых статистических данных по файлам: строк
код, строки комментариев, пустые строки. Это пример программы, которая производит
вывод в эметрика(5) формат, подходящий для Aegis, чтобы читать и понимать как файл
метрики.

Язык файла определяется путем изучения суффикса файла.

.c, .h, .y Язык C
.cc, .CC, язык C ++
.c ++,
.man, .mm, ввод GNU Groff
.мс, .со

МЕТРИКИ


Aegis может записывать показатели как часть атрибутов файла изменения. Этот
позволяет записывать различные свойства файлов для последующего анализа тенденций или других
использует.

Конкретные показатели не продиктованы Aegis. Ожидается, что интеграция
build создаст файл метрик для каждого из исходных файлов изменения. Эти метрики
файлы должны быть в формате, указанном эметрика(5).

Имя файла показателей по умолчанию - «имя файла,S”, Однако это может быть изменено
установка metrics_filename_pattern область проекта конфиг файл. Видеть aepconf(5)
чтобы получить больше информации.

Если такой файл показателей существует, для каждого исходного файла в изменении он будет прочитан и
запоминается во время интегрированного прохождения. Если он не существует, Aegis предполагает, что его нет.
соответствующие метрики для этого файла, и выполняется молча; это не ошибка.

ДОПОЛНИТЕЛЬНЫЕ УСЛУГИ, НЕ ВКЛЮЧЕННЫЕ В ПАКЕТ


Подразумевается следующий вариант

-Язык имя
Эта опция может использоваться для указания языка ввода файла, а не
угадать язык ввода по суффиксу файла. Имя должно быть одно
из следующих: C, C ++, roff или generic. Любое другое имя приведет к
ошибка.

Смотрите также эгида(1) для параметров, общих для всех команд aegis.

Все параметры могут быть сокращены; аббревиатура оформляется заглавными буквами,
все строчные буквы и символы подчеркивания (_) необязательны. Вы должны использовать последовательные
последовательности необязательных букв.

Все параметры нечувствительны к регистру, вы можете ввести их в верхнем или нижнем регистре или
сочетание того и другого, случай не важен.

Например: аргументы «-project», «-PROJ» и «-p» интерпретируются как означающие
-Проект вариант. Аргумент "-prj" не будет понят, потому что последовательные
необязательные символы не были предоставлены.

Параметры и другие аргументы командной строки могут быть произвольно смешаны в командной строке,
после переключателей функций.

Понятны длинные имена опций GNU. Поскольку все имена опций для измерить длинные,
это означает игнорирование лишнего начала "-". "--вариант=ценностное "конвенция также
понят.

ВЫХОД статус


Команда измерить команда завершит работу со статусом 1 при любой ошибке. В измерить команду
выйдет только со статусом 0, если ошибок нет.

ОКРУЖАЮЩАЯ СРЕДА ПЕРЕМЕННЫЕ


Увидеть эгида(1) для списка переменных среды, которые могут повлиять на эту команду. Видеть
aepconf(5) для файла конфигурации проекта проект_специфический поле для установки
переменные среды для всех команд, выполняемых Aegis.

Используйте aemeasure онлайн с помощью сервисов onworks.net


Бесплатные серверы и рабочие станции

Скачать приложения для Windows и Linux

Команды Linux

Ad